Jazeera Airways Strengthens Gulf-South Asia Links With Affordable Flight Expansion

Expanding Reach Across South Asia

Kuwait-based low-cost carrier Jazeera Airways continues its growth trajectory by adding three new destinations in the Indian subcontinent. With flights to Peshawar and Sialkot in Pakistan and Coimbatore in South India, the airline now serves 36 destinations across 10 countries, reinforcing its role as a key regional connector.


Meeting Expatriate And Business Demand

The new routes are designed to serve the large expatriate communities in Kuwait and the Gulf region. For Coimbatore, a major industrial hub in Tamil Nadu, the connection offers improved access to Gulf markets. Peshawar and Sialkot, known for their vibrant communities and industries, gain stronger links to Kuwait’s expatriate base and trade opportunities.


Operational Strength And Flexibility

Jazeera Airways operates through a dual-base model in Saudi Arabia, ensuring operational flexibility and continuity. The expansion reflects the airline’s strategy of offering affordable fares while maintaining reliable schedules, making it a preferred choice for travelers seeking cost-effective regional connectivity.


Boosting Tourism And Trade

The new flights are expected to enhance tourism, trade, and cultural exchange between Kuwait and South Asia. By strengthening ties with India and Pakistan, Jazeera Airways is positioning itself as a bridge between Gulf economies and South Asian communities, contributing to economic growth and people-to-people connections.
